Output e16a0f634ca99d69a1fc64ab804afd8e7c4d74388de4a7de07a3e3da599f4d26:88

value
8745000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42658cb78c3701a19d8ebd6137c0b01cae534147 OP_EQUAL
address
37k6AzwLKdeQ9TpkjCDJZ7GowffRo4oJ21
transaction
e16a0f634ca99d69a1fc64ab804afd8e7c4d74388de4a7de07a3e3da599f4d26
confirmations
279365
spent
true